<p>I love Bodie. For the uninitiated, Bodie is a ghost town that&#8217;s now a California State Park. The buildings in the town are held in a state of &#8220;arrested decay&#8221; and serve as an example of what life was like in the late 1800s. It&#8217;s about an hour down a dirt road just east of Yosemite and it makes for a pretty fun place to visit with kids. Some of the houses there still have plates and dinnerware on the tables like the residents were sitting down to dinner and just disappeared. Whenever someone asks me about some place to visit close to the park that&#8217;s fun I always recommend they check out Bodie.</p>

<p>The image is a compilation of 5 bracketed exposures that Victor merged into one HDR image. If you haven&#8217;t played around with making HDRs it&#8217;s kinda fun. You under expose one 2 images, over expose 2 images and make one exactly what the camera is telling you to expose for. Then using software like Photoshop or Hydra you merge the images. It works best if you&#8217;re on a tripod because the software finds points within the photos to use as reference then aligns the photos based on those points. If you move you&#8217;ll see weird ghosting in the images. I like the more natural looking HDR images not the surreal ones.</p>

<p>In 1942, the United States government forcibly relocated more than 110,000 men, women, and children to remote, military-style camps. <a href="http://www.nps.gov/manz/">Manzanar War Relocation Center</a> was one of ten camps where Japanese American citizens were interned during World War II. </p>
<p>Not much is left of <a href="http://www.nps.gov/manz/">Manzanar</a> today, a handfull of buildings and a small marker, but it continues to be as much a draw today for photographers and visitors as when Ansel Adams shot here. What many people don&#8217;t realize is it&#8217;s only a few hours down Highway 395 from Yosemite and makes a great and very historic day trip.</p>

<p>Spent last Saturday in Yosemite teaching a one-day workshop in Hetch Hetchy. The rest of the weekend I tooled around the Valley trying to find unique viewpoints (something which is difficult in a park which receives over 3 million annual visitors). A video of Upper Yosemite Falls I watched earlier in the week gave me an idea for a shot which included the Falls as well as Half Dome.</p>
<p>I didn&#8217;t know exactly where to shoot from so at about 6:00 pm I headed out along the Upper Yosemite Falls trail to try to find a spot. After two miles or so I got my first glimpse of the upper falls. And while the view was both impressive and amazing, I realized I need to get much higher for the shot I wanted. Up and up I continued.</p>
<p>I quickly realized that the trail was taking me way too close to the falls and that there was no way I was going to find the vantage point I needed before the light failed. Seeing that an opportunity for a different photo lay before me, I climbed about 50 feet up the rock wall opposite the falls in order to get out of the bushes. It was a little sketchy climbing with all my camera gear, but I eventually made it up to a small ledge where I could get a clear composition.</p>
<p>Then I fired off a few quick shots and climbed back down the cliffs before the light disappeared. And boy does that sound a lot easier than it was &#8230; <img src='http://yosemiteblog.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_smile.gif' alt=':)' class='wp-smiley' />  Then it was just a three mile hike in the dark back down to the Valley.</p>
<p>So anyway, this isn&#8217;t the exact shot I had envisioned and would like to go back to try achieve something closer to my vision, but I worked hard enough to get this image that I figured it was worth posting.</p>
